Not my fault... if you want to be a "node", rather than a user, educate
yourself if you're serious about it.  As it was, I see it applicable today,
reason being that it's easy to "become" a node, but in an environment of lax
*C's if you only stayed two weeks your listing might still last for years.  I
have examples of that outside my net, recently too for re-applying nodes in the
region who were nodes YEARS ago, haven't been active in YEARS, and I even had
to go to turboblast node to get an old listing removed so I could list the guy
here.

Keep in mind, IMO, the number of nodes are not important.... the "userbase" is.
Even 100 nodes left, after all is said and done, who actively pursue and
support a userbase are of better "quality" as FidoNet nodes who support the
idea than if we had 10,000 nodes who view FidoNet node membership as nothing
more than access to a different kind of newsgroup for their own personal
consumption.

Give me "50" serious BBS SysOps who want to apply to that concept, and I'll
reface Fidonet... effectively.

I have been contacted by MANY (my helpul reputation and all) who were
looking for Fidonet access, by many different means.  I have had to learn
software I never used, nor would think of using, based on what these people
wanted to do.  With them, at least I knew they were "serious" by the effort
they were putting in.  Only TWO have ever been listed in my local net, and the
others I refered to their proper places... rest assured that when they applied
to their own locals, it was done by netmail, and properly.  Some may, or may
not, even be seeing this message... I don't know anymore.  I have been
responsible for bringing many a node into FiodNet, yet while being helpful, I
was also "proper" in what I did... even if it was a burden on them.  At least I
new they were serious in their efforts, and even though a PITA to them at the
time, they were very thankful for the results and not being "blind" nodes.

As to those who would act like they already knew, file wrong, and wonder why,
and "don't need" help... they get dismissed like my morning
breakfast as I'm sitting on the pot at 11pm. I can't take them seriously.
